Are We More Likely To See Snow At Easter Than Christmas?

With Easter just around the corner it seems strange to see snow and sleet falling in parts of the UK.

According to the Met Office snow only falls on around 5 days in December compared to 6 days in March, but don’t rush to get your snow boots back out of the cupboard to roll your eggs just yet, because this year, as Easter doesn’t fall until April the risk is reduced.
